The assurances given by the Senegalese president have failed to ease tensions at the top of the country.

Bassirou Diomaye Faye may have felt that there was no problem with his prime minister, but Ousmane Sonko’s criticism continue to fuel controversy. 

Supporters of the head of government continue to denounce the president’s attitude, with some going as far as to remind him that he owes his presidency to Ousmane Sonko.
